> localrepo: actually invalidate dirstate on invalidatedirstate()
> 
> The old dirstate was still present in the filecache. It was invalidated only
> because filecache did stat the file on the next access. This can lead to 
> errors
> in the case when file stat didn't change but the dirstate contents did change
> (and we know about it and thats why we sometimes call dirstateinvalidate() to
> refresh it).

(+CC foozy since he's working on fixing timestamp issues)

IIRC, that's by design. invalidate() just forces to compare timestamps to see
if in-memory cache is valid.
